Gas explosion in NYC: A section of a high-rise building in New York City collapsed on Wednesday after a gas explosion in the boiler room (video). As of today, no one has been reported injured or dead. The building, which houses 3,462 people, was built in 1966 and is part of the NYCHA public housing initiative to provide housing to low-income families. NYC Mayor Eric Adams told reporters that October 1 is the day buildings turn on the boiler systems in New York and that an investigation into what happened is underway. He also said the public housing units are supposed to check the boiler systems for safety in the Summer.
Israel has hired Brad Parscale, Trump’s former campaign manager in 2016 and 2020, to create pro-Israel social media content in the U.S. The $6M contract says Parscale’s agency will provide “strategic communications, planning, and media services in support of Client’s engagement by the State of Israel to develop and execute a nationwide campaign in the United States to combat antisemitism.” Israel expects the content to reach 50M people monthly at a minimum and wants the content to be “tailored to Gen Z audiences across platforms, including TikTok, Instagram, YouTube, podcasts, and other relevant digital and broadcast outlets.” (video of Netanyahu speaking on the matter)
More: The news comes as support for Israel among young people continues to fall at high rates.
Netflix Boycott: “Cancel Netflix for the health of your kids,” Elon Musk wrote to his 227M followers. The streaming service recently released an animated children’s show, “Dead End: Paranormal Park,” whose main character is a teenage transgender individual. Musk continues to repost screenshots of individuals cancelling their accounts. It is unclear how big a hit their subscription base has taken, although their stock dropped about 2% on Wednesday after Musk’s initial tweet.
More: Musk has a child, Vivian Wilson, who is transgender. In an interview in 2024, he said, “I lost my Son, they call it dead naming for a reason, so my Son, Xavier is dead. Killed by the woke mind virus. So I vowed to destroy the woke mind virus after that.” (video)
Immigration raid in Chicago: At 1 a.m. on Tuesday, more than 300 federal agents snuck up in military vehicles and rental moving trucks to an apartment building in the south side of Chicago. 37 undocumented immigrants suspected of being in the Venezuelan Tren de Aragua gang were arrested (video). The DHS’s operation “Midway Blitz” has arrested over 800 illegal immigrants in the city of Chicago in the last month. Here is a list of the criminals who have been arrested.

Shooting in Michigan Mormon Church: A forty-year-old man drove his truck, flying two American flags, into a Mormon Church and began firing bullets. Four people died and several others were injured, including eight hospitalized with serious conditions. The alleged shooter, Thomas Jacob Sanford, died after gunfire exchange with law enforcement. He was a husband and father of a small child. He also served in the Marine Corps from 2004 to 2008. White House Press Secretary said the shooter was “an individual who hated people of the Mormon faith.” The Church was also set on fire, and numerous churches around the area received bomb threats the same day. Congress will reconvene today (Friday, October 3) to vote on a spending resolution and resolve the 3-day government shutdown. In short, Democrats want more funding for Medicaid and healthcare programs, while Republicans see this as an opportunity to slash government spending and wasteful programs.
Secretary Pete Hegseth Makes Sweeping Changes at the Department of War
Some context
Secretary of War Pete Hegseth has made substantial changes to the U.S. Military policy and culture in the past nine months, drawing praise and criticism.
On Tuesday, U.S. Military leaders from around the world convened in Quantico military base in Virginia. Hegseth’s speech went viral online, especially for his comments regarding “fat generals” and adhering to higher standards of physical fitness. “We became the woke department,” Hegseth said. “But not anymore.”

Here are some of the changes he announced.
‘War Department’ Name change
President Trump, under the guidance of Secretary Hegseth, rebranded the previously known Department of Defense as the War Department in an executive order earlier this month.
Quote from speech: “The era of the Department of Defense is over…from this moment forward, the only mission of the newly restored Department of War is this: War fighting. Preparing for war and preparing to win.”
No more “fat” generals
Hegseth introduced a new combat field test requiring combat troops to perform it anytime, anywhere with full gear, and mandates that all combat personnel meet a gender-neutral fitness standard scoring above 70%.
Quote from speech: “Frankly, it’s tiring to look out at combat formations, or really any formation, and see fat troops. Likewise, it’s completely unacceptable to see fat generals and admirals in the halls of the Pentagon and leading commands around the country and the world. It’s a bad look. It is bad, and it’s not who we are.” (video)
No more beards
Hegseth banned beards and unique hair grooming across the board.
Quote: “No more beardos. The era of rampant and ridiculous shaving profiles is done. Simply put, if you do not meet the male level physical standards for combat positions, cannot pass a PT test or don’t want to shave and look professional, it’s time for a new position or a new profession.”
“Toxic leaders” policy to be reviewed
Hegseth announced a review of the toxic leaders policy, which he argues has made it too difficult for leaders to enforce policies and standards.
Quote: “Of course, you can’t do, like, nasty bullying and hazing. We’re talking about words like bullying and hazing and toxic. They’ve been weaponized and bastardized inside our formations, undercutting commanders and NCOs. No more. Setting, achieving and maintaining high standards is what you all do. And if that makes me toxic, then so be it.”
No more DEI
Hegseth announced the closure of DEI initiatives across the military, including specific offices and identity months that have been recognized in recent years.
Quote: “No more identity months, DEI [diversity, equity and inclusion] offices, dudes in dresses. No more climate change worship. No more division, distraction or gender delusions,” he said. “As I’ve said before, and I’ll say again, we are done with that s---.”
